WebThis litany to the Blessed Virgin Mary was composed during the Middle Ages. The place of honor it now holds in the life of the Church is due to its faithful use at the shrine of the Holy House at Loreto. It was definitively approved by Pope Sixtus V in 1587, and all other Marian litanies were suppressed, at least for public use. WebLord, have mercy on us. Christ, have mercy on us.
